大家好,今天小编关注到一个比较有意思的话题,就是关于开发有必要学习linux吗教程的问题,于是小编就整理了4个相关介绍开发有必要学习Linux吗教程的解答,让我们一起看看吧。
Linux前端开发需要学吗?
Linux是免费开源的操作系统,由国外软件开发大神开发并提供。他是很多操作系统的内核,比如银行常用的aix系统就是基于linux内核的。在其上面的开发是属于二次开发,是有一定难度的,当然需要学习的,学好了,应用也很多。可以自学,也可以找培训班学习。
前端需要学Linux 吗?
不一定需要学Linux,但建议学习。
Linux是一种开源软件操作系统,它具有高效、稳定、安全等优点,广泛用于服务器端和移动智能设备等领域,同时也是前端开发中常用的操作系统。
学习Linux可以帮助前端开发者更好地理解服务器端的操作和管理,并能更好地进行开发和调试。
除了Linux,前端开发者还需要掌握其他的技能,比如HTML、CSS、JavaScript、框架等等。
在学习过程中,需要保持学习热情,不断提升自身的技能水平,才能在前端领域获得更多的机会和发展。
前端开发并不需要强制性学习Linux操作系统,但是对于一个全面发展的前端工程师来说,掌握一些Linux基础知识确实可以提高工作效率和解决问题的能力。
例如,在前端开发过程中,需要进行代码管理和协同工作,版本控制软件Git和Github也是常见的前端工具。而使用Git和Github的过程中就需要了解一些Linux命令行的基本操作,如cd、ls、mkdir等。此外,对于项目部署和上线流程,Linux环境是非常常见的选择之一,这时掌握基本的Linux命令行操作就显得尤为重要。
总之,对于前端工程师而言,Linux基础知识的掌握可以更好地适应多样化的技术堆栈、提高开发效率、节省时间和精力,并且在工作中出现问题时能够更快、更准确地进行定位和解决。如果时间和条件允许,建议学习一些Linux相关的知识,可以通过在线教育平台、书籍和教程等途径进行学习。
您好,前端开发人员可以从学习Linux中受益匪浅,但这并非必要条件。如果你在前端开发中使用的是Windows或macOS等操作系统,那么你可能不需要深入了解Linux。但是,如果你将来要在服务器端进行开发,那么学习Linux将是非常有用的。此外,熟悉Linux可以帮助你更好地理解和使用一些常用的工具和技术,如Git、Docker和服务器管理等。总之,学习Linux可以为前端开发人员提供更广阔的技术视野和更多的职业机会。
做运维的小伙伴有没有感受到必须要学习一些开发?
看具体方向,机房里面主要就是网络和系统,软硬件一般是分开的。最好能掌握Linux,微软系统,raid,交换路由,虚拟化,存储。开发之类的个人感觉不是能用得上。
日常生活和开发全用linux可行吗?为什么?
很高兴回答您的问题我是林创云小编,如果我的回答对你有帮助欢迎给我评论留言或者点赞加个关注!
小编尝试过Linux系统桌面版本的使用情况,这里使Ubuntu及国内的Deepin系统。本文以Ubuntu18.04为例。
我们[_a***_]系统后初始安装界面差不多就是这个样子,后期可以自定义出各种界面,自由度非常高!
一、日常生活及办公软件
1、聊天软件QQ
腾讯曾于2008年推出QQ for Linux版本,但2009年之后就再也没有更新过,但在上个月24号腾讯宣布QQ for Linux版正式回归!全新版本优化了消息体验,完善了消息的收发能力以及在性能上得到了提升。
谢谢邀请!
我自己尝试过用Linux来应付一个周的时间,在完全不打开macOS和Windows的前提下,深度Linux基本上可以完全满足我的需求。
得事先讲清楚的是,我基本上已经很少玩游戏了,目前做的也都是互联网产研线上的工作,***就是看视频听音乐、看博客逛开发者社区,其余的工作和学习也都是跟互联网软件开发相关的,因此Linux对于我来说可以满足基本需求。
硅谷有两种程序员,一种是用macOS的,一种是Linux的,基本上都是这两类程序员占主要,Google和Facebook就是这类硅谷公司的典型。两类程序员基本上都是用Emacs和Vim开发的居多,尤其是做后台的大部分都是在远程服务器上完成,而服务器上就是Linux系统。
Google之前一直用定制版Ubuntu、也就是goobuntu,现在逐渐转向了gLinux,也是基于Debian的Linux版本,Google不限制员工使用什么类型的操作系统,不过Google鼓励工程师实用Linux操作系统。
很多同学可能平时不大能接触上,国内也有不少的企业是用这样的环境开发的,比较著名的就是拥有着11亿注册用户的微信开发。微信PRC框架、服务器框架代码、微服务、路由策略、过载和自适应,消息队列等都是在Linux C/C++环境下开发,你所了解的微信的主要功能,比如朋友圈、公众号、支付等核心功能全都是在Linux下开发的。
基本上是***用的微信后台是***用SSH到服务器开发机,大部分基本上***用的是vim/emacs+gcc+gdb进行开发,听说只有很少一部分是本地IDE写好传到变以及进行编译调试,要知道微信这种级别的产品,用户量是10亿级的,代码量是千万行以上的,都还是在Linux C/C++为主要技术栈的环境下进行开发,因此Linux做开发是肯定没问题的。
除了没有Visual Studio、Xcode这些Windows或者macOS下的专门开发工具,其他的主流开发工具,Linux上都非常全面,甚至体验上会更好。
作为生产力系统,Linux对于开发者是极度友好的,Linux是最接近生产环境的,大多数的互联网企业都会选择CentOS、Debian、RedHat Linux、或者一些企业专门深度定制的Linux发行版作为服务器,即使如Whatsapp、Yahoo使用FreeBSD作为服务器,Linux也是非常接近生产环境。
我自己曾经尝试过在深度Linux下学习和工作一周时间,事实上深度Linux很好的完成了我的工作、学习和日常任务。
开发工具
到此,以上就是小编对于开发有必要学习linux吗教程的问题就介绍到这了,希望介绍关于开发有必要学习linux吗教程的4点解答对大家有用。